by the end of this lesson, you will be able to answer the following questions. given the functions $f(x) = 3x + 2$ and $g(x) = x^2 - 5$, determine the values of each of the following compositions of the functions: 1. $f(g(2))$ 2. $g(f(-3))$ 3. $g(g(3))$ 4. $f(f(x))$ 5. $g(f(x))$

Explanation:

Step1: Find \( g(2) \)

First, we calculate \( g(2) \) using the function \( g(x) = x^2 - 5 \). Substitute \( x = 2 \) into \( g(x) \):
\( g(2) = (2)^2 - 5 = 4 - 5 = -1 \)

Step2: Find \( f(g(2)) \)

Now, substitute \( g(2) = -1 \) into the function \( f(x) = 3x + 2 \):
\( f(g(2)) = f(-1) = 3(-1) + 2 = -3 + 2 = -1 \)

Answer:

\( -1 \)
